What will the weather be like during my trip to Waihola?
Although weather is just one factor, it can really affect your travel plans, especially if you are planning a longer stay in Waihola. The hottest months are usually February and January,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Waihola is 912 mm.

What's the best way to get to and around Waihola?
Knowing a bit about the transportation options can save you time when you get to your destination. Fly into Dunedin (DUD-Dunedin Intl.), which is located 8.5 mi (13.6 km) away. If you'd like to explore around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
